우리는 변환할 수 있습니다 Java에서 int로 long 할당 연산자를 사용합니다. 하위 유형이 암시적으로 상위 유형으로 변환될 수 있으므로 추가로 수행할 작업은 없습니다.
암시적 유형 캐스팅 또는 유형 승격이라고도 합니다.
Java int에서 long으로의 예
Java에서 int를 long으로 변환하는 간단한 코드를 살펴보겠습니다.
public class IntToLongExample1{ public static void main(String args[]){ int i=200; long l=i; System.out.println(l); }}지금 테스트해보세요
산출:
200
Java int를 긴 예제로 변환
Long 클래스를 인스턴스화하거나 Long.valueOf() 메소드를 호출하여 int 값을 Long 객체로 변환할 수 있습니다.
Java에서 int를 Long으로 변환하는 간단한 코드를 살펴보겠습니다.
public class IntToLongExample2{ public static void main(String args[]){ int i=100; Long l= new Long(i);//first way Long l2=Long.valueOf(i);//second way System.out.println(l); System.out.println(l2); }}지금 테스트해보세요
산출:
100 100